Results of the 4th Quarter 2007 Employment Survey

The Statistics and Census Service released the results of the Employment Survey for the fourth quarter of 2007. Principal indicators such as the labour force participation rate and unemployment rate for the whole year and the fourth quarter of 2007 have been published in January 2008.

In the fourth quarter of 2007, total labour force was estimated at 323,000, of which 313,000 were employed and 9,500 unemployed, representing an increase of about 5,600 in the employed population and a decrease of about 300 in the unemployed population over the third quarter of 2007.

Regarding the employed population, 52.8% were male.

Analyzed by industry, the majority of the employed population were engaging in Recreational, cultural, gaming & other services (23.4%), Construction (13.0%), Hotels, restaurants & similar activities (12.8%), as well as Wholesale & retail trade (12.3%).

By occupation, 25.7% of the employed were Clerks (including casino dealers, floorpersons, betting service operators, etc.); 21.1% were Service & sales workers and 17.4% were Unskilled workers.

The overall median of monthly employment earnings was MOP7,926. For Recreational, cultural, gaming & other services that engaged the majority of the employed population, the median earnings amounted to MOP11,698.

The median actual hours of work per week was 46.7 hours.

Within the unemployed, 86.1% had worked previously and were searching for a new job, while 13.9% had never worked and were searching for their first job. With regard to the educational attainment, 11.5% had pre-primary education; 30.3% had primary education; 30.7% had junior secondary education; 19.6% had senior secondary education and 7.8% had tertiary education.

For the unemployed that were searching for a new job:

Analyzed by the previous industry engaged, the majority had worked in Construction (22.8%), Wholesale & retail trade (18.2%), Hotels, restaurants & similar activities (15.7%), as well as Recreational, cultural, gaming & other services (14.6%).

In terms of the previous occupation, 29.4% were Service & sales workers, whereas Craftsmen & similar workers and Unskilled workers accounted for 19.3% and 18.2% respectively.
